Administration The Administration announced stricter guidelines, requesting that states with evidence of community transmission close bars, restaurants, and other venues where groups of people gather. The guidelines specifically stated that Americans should: Avoid gatherings of more than 10 people. Avoid eating and drinking in bars, restaurants, and public food courts. Administration The President, this afternoon, declared a National Emergency as provided by the Stafford Act. This move unlocks FEMA’s disaster relief fund, which has a balance of more than $50 billion, to help accelerate the response to the Coronavirus.
